Poseidon Sea Pilots joins Shipping Australia!

Pictured: John Sugarman; Photo: supplied AMS Group / Poseidon Sea Pilots

Shipping Australia is delighted to welcome Poseidon Sea Pilots as our newest corporate associate member.

Poseidon, a fully-owned subsidiary of the AMS Group, was recently awarded a new ten-year pilotage agreement at the Port of Brisbane.

Chair of AMS Group and Poseidon Sea Pilots, John Sugarman said they had established a very strong management team with unparalleled pilotage knowledge, experience and proficiency.

“AMS Group has been a global leader in providing high quality, innovative and integrated cost-effective solutions for maritime services for two decades,” Mr Sugarman said.

“Amalgamating our high-tech safety systems with cutting-edge pilotage systems was a natural extension for our business and we believe we are the first such organisation in the world.

“At Poseidon, we’re looking forward to welcoming more than 50 new staff who will have the privilege of working together to usher a new era of pilotage into the maritime industry. It’s an exciting time for AMS Group and Poseidon Sea Pilots.”

“Members of our management team have spent the last six years working, at a global level, with ports, pilotage organisations and other safety critical industries such as the airlines. With this experience, they have developed safety, training and operational systems for pilotage that are truly cutting-edge and based on proven success. SAL members can look forward to benefiting from the efficiencies imbedded in our systems”.

Melwyn Noronha, chief executive officer at Shipping Australia, was pleased to welcome the pilotage company as a new member.

“It’s great to have Poseidon Sea Pilots aboard! They bring additional skills, expert insight and navigation experience to Shipping Australia, which will be of benefit to our members. Pilotage is an interesting and evolving function of maritime operations that has, for decades, enabled ships to undertake safe passage”, Noronha commented.
